    名称:
    Thermally Polymerized Rylene Nanoparticles
    摘要:
    Rylene dyes functionalized with varying numbers of phenyl trifluorovinyl ether (TFVE) moieties were subjected to a thermal emulsion polymerization to yield shape-persistent, water-soluble chromophore nanoparticles. Perylene and terrylene diimide derivatives containing either two or four phenyl TFVE functional groups were synthesized and subjected to thermal emulsion polymerization in tetraglyme. Dynamic light scattering measurements indicated that particles with sizes ranging from 70 to 100 nm were obtained in tetraglyme, depending on monomer concentration. The photophysical properties of individual monomers were preserved in the nanoemulsions, and emission colors could be tuned between yellow, orange, red, and deep red. The nanoparticles were found to retain their shape upon dissolution into water, and the resulting water suspensions displayed moderate to high fluorescence quantum yield:
    DOI:
    10.1021/ma2000866

  • 一种苝二酰亚胺溴取代物及基于其制备炭疽杆菌标识物气相传感薄膜的方法和应用
    申请人:陕西理工大学
    公开号:CN110862393B
    公开(公告)日:2022-08-09
    本发明公开了一种苝二酰亚胺溴取代物及基于其制备炭疽杆菌标识物气相传感薄膜的方法和应用,属于有机半导体材料技术领域。本发明的传感器薄膜主要包括有机活性组装体材料,该有机活性层材料为苝二酰亚胺溴代物PBI‑1Br、PBI‑2Br、PBI‑3Br和PBI‑4Br,其通过溶液滴涂技术负载于玻璃、硅胶或多孔阳极氧化铝基板上,并且涂覆浓度为0.1~0.5uL/cm2。本发明的吡啶二酸传感器制备便捷,操作简单,对吡啶及其衍生物的区分检测效果明显,对于气相吡啶二酸的传感强度最低检测限可达2.8ppt。另外,本发明的吡啶及其衍生物传感器稳定性高,响应时间快。

  • Suzuki Coupling Reaction of 1,6,7,12-Tetrabromoperylene Bisimide
    作者:Wenfeng Qiu、Shiyan Chen、Xiaobo Sun、Yunqi Liu、Daoben Zhu
    DOI:10.1021/ol052923a
    日期:2006.3.2
    corresponding tetrabrominated perylene bisimide were first synthesized with high yields. The Suzuki coupling reaction of novel tetrabromoperylene bisimide with phenylbonoric acid was studied. The four bromines in the bay position of the perylene core were substituted successfully to yield 1,6,7,12-teraphenylperylene bisimide. The photochemical properties of the novel perylene bisimides were studied and presented
